Abstract
The development of patterns of sexual behaviour of feral-reared subadult, male rhesus monkeys was studied during the time of puberty. Somatic indices of maturation including body weight, dentition, colour of sexual skin, and size of Maturation testes were used to estimate the ages of males. There was a conspicuous change in behaviour after the first ever ejaculation. Prior to this males were poorly oriented towards females and there were very high numbers of un-intromitted thrusts.
